-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第3章 数据压缩和信源编码;数据压缩;数据压缩-作用;数据压缩-目的;数据压缩-目的;数据压缩-类型;数据压缩-类型;数据压缩-类型;数据压缩-类型;数据压缩-概要;数据压缩-概要;数据压缩-概要;数据压缩-概要;数据压缩-概要;数据压缩-应用;数据压缩-应用;数据压缩-应用;数据压缩-理论;数据压缩-理论;数据压缩-理论;数据压缩-理论;数据压缩和信源编码;数据压缩和信源编码;数据压缩和信源编码;数据压缩和信源编码;数据压缩和信源编码;等长码;等长码;等长码;等长码;数据压缩和信源编码;变长编码;变长编码;变长编码;变长编码;变长编码;变长编码;变长编码;变长编码;作业;
;
;用树的概念可导出即时码存在的条件,即各码字的
长度li应符合克莱夫特不等式:
定理3.2.1 克莱夫特(Kraft,1949)不等式
含m个码字,码长为{ l1 , l2 , … , lm}的D进码是一个
即时码,则它满足Kraft不等式
反之,存在给定码长的即时码;
;变长编码的平均码长:
若信源 ,编码后的码子为 ,
码长分别为 ,则平均码长为:
;变长信源编码问题就是
求使得给定信源平均码长最小的唯一可译的变长码.
注意:Kraft不等式是一个存在定理,不是唯一可译码的判定定理.
存在长度满足Kraft不等式的码不是即时码:
;例1:考虑二元码C={0,11,100,110},|D|=2.
可以验证其码字长度1,2,3,3满足Kraft
不等式;
但不是即时码,因为它不是唯一可译码.;如何用Kraft不等式的证明过程构造即时码.
例2.令U={0,1,2},且
l1=l2=1,l3=2,l4=l5=4,l6=5.
① 可以证明他们满足Kraft不等式;
② 能够构造U上具有对应码字长度的即时
码:;由li的取值得到:
(a1 , a2 , a3 , a4 , a5)=(2,1,0,2,1);
写出码长为i的个数ai序列
任取a1个长度为1的码元:{0,1};
任取a2个长度为2,并且不以已经出现的码字为
前缀的码元:{20};
任取a4个长度为4,……的码元:{2100,2101};
任取a5个长度为5,……的码元:{21020}.;在有些编码选择中,我们会面临一些最优选择的问题。比如下面这样的问题:
我们要编码字符串“7F-05051234567AB”,使得编码结果序列最短。可使用的编码方案已给定,有两种???择:
每个数字或字符对应一个定长码,比如1-〉1001100 ,F-1010100
每两个连续数字可以对应一个定长码。比如12-〉1001100,23-〉1101100
注意,给定的编码方案里,上面两种情况下定长码均等长(例子中为长度为7)。这里,我们看到,如果要编码结果序列最短。就需要尽量多的使用第二个方案。;这里有两种极限情况:
比如ABECDDDEFG.....FHE这样的字串只能按第一种方案进行,因为它没有连续数字出现.
比如1234235345.....32这样的字串,如果有偶数个数字的话,我们完全可以按第二种方案进行.
那么既有字符,又有数字的情况,就有一个选择的问题, 所以这里的问题就是我们如何识别可以使用第二个方案的字串。 ;.blog.21ic./user1/1946/archives/2006/31023.html
作者 fineamy ;变长信源编码问题就是
求使得给定信源平均码长最小的唯一可译的变长码.
但是满足Kraft不等式的码长集未必是最优的,即其平均码长未必是最小的!;定理3.2.2(最优码码长的下界估计):
随机变量X的任何D进即时码的平均码长L
应满足,
;证明:记
如果C是即时码,则根据Kraft不等式,有;定义3.2.3 相对冗余度
作业:P75 1)
;定理3.2.2(最优码码长的下界估计):
随机变量X的任何D进即时码的平均码长L
应满足,
;某地的 A 同学 要给另外一方 B 同学 传递信息,信息必须以二进制编码 ( 即01编码 ) 的方式传递.假设 A 传递给 B 的所有字符只有 a,b,c,d 四个,且不包含空格.
一种显而易见的编码方法是: a-----00; b-----01; c-----10; d-----11;
这样保证不会产生翻译错误的情况发生,而平均每个字符需要 2 个 Bit 的带宽.
然而这种方法不是最优的 ; 借助统计规律, 就可以构造出保证不会产生错误,然而却能更省带宽的编码方式:;给出一个例子:假设
您可能关注的文档
最近下载
- 外教社新编日语(重排本)第2册 PPT课件 unit 8.pptx VIP
- 【新教材】2025-2026学年统编版(2024)道德与法治三年级上册全册基础知识梳理.pdf VIP
- PLC变频控制恒压供水系统模拟.doc VIP
- 水利水电工程施工现场管理人员(质检员岗位)培训考试【试卷B】.docx
- 工程经济学第4版于立君课后参考答案.docx VIP
- 《短视频与直播电商》全套教学课件.pptx
- 初中心理健康 与压力共舞 课件 (共20张PPT).pptx VIP
- DG_TJ08-40-2010:地基处理技术规范.pdf VIP
- 通桥(2021)5402-05客货共线铁路钢筋混凝土框架箱涵 单孔 孔径:3.0m.pdf
- 古代汉语-自考00536.doc VIP
文档评论(0)